Cranially meaning

The term "cranially" refers to a location or direction towards the head.

Cranially: Understanding the Term

Cranially is a term used in anatomy to describe something that is situated or occurring in the head or skull region of the body. The prefix "cranio-" comes from the Greek word for skull, indicating that anything described as cranially is related to the head. This term is often used in medical contexts to specify the location of certain structures or processes within the cranial area of the body. Understanding what cranially means is important in fields such as neuroscience, neurology, and surgery.

The Importance of Studying the Cranial Region

Studying the cranial region is crucial for understanding many aspects of human health and function. The brain, which is housed within the skull, is the control center of the body and is responsible for processes such as movement, sensory perception, and cognitive function. Additionally, cranial nerves play a vital role in transmitting signals between the brain and different parts of the body, allowing for functions such as vision, hearing, and taste. Any abnormalities or injuries in the cranial region can have significant effects on a person's health and well-being.
